Joshua John Comeau
Nov. 21, 1977 - Jan. 24, 2019
MISHAWAKA, IN - Joshua John Comeau, 41, of Mishawaka, went to his heavenly home on January 24, 2019 surrounded by his family. Josh was born on November 21, 1977 to John Marshall Comeau and Susan Elaine Pusztai in Mishawaka. On June 19, 2004, Josh married the former Rosary Staley and she survives. He worked as a Firefighter and was a member of Queen of Peace Catholic Church, Knights of Columbus, and Firefighters Union Local 362. Josh lived each day with passion and devotion. He enjoyed playing guitar, leading praise and worship, playing board games, serving Jesus, and, above all, loving his family. He is survived by his wife, Rosary; his children, Elaine Katherine, Joshua Joseph (not a junior), Mia Terese, Anabelle Bernadette, Grace Philomena, and Ezekiel Paul; his parents, John Comeau and Susan Pusztai; his siblings, Lisbeth (John) Kelly, John (Sarah) Comeau, and Andrew Comeau; and his grandmother, Elaine Stodonly. Josh was preceded in death by a son, John Edward.
